Hamburger Goulash

2-1/2 pounds ground beef
1 medium onion, chopped
2 cups water
3/4 cup ketchup
2 tablespoons Worcestershire sauce
2 teaspoons paprika
1 to 2 teaspoons sugar
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on ground mustard
1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1/4 cup cold water
Hot cooked noodles or mashed potatoes

Hamburger Goulash cont.



In a Dutch oven, cook beef and onion over medium heat until meat is no
longer pink; drain. Add the water, ketchup, Worcestershire sauce,
paprika, sugar, salt, mustard and garlic powder. Bring to a boil.
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, for 20 minutes. In a small bowl,
combine flour and cold water until smooth; stir into the meat
mixture.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 2 minutes or until
thickened. Serve over noodles or potatoes; or cool and freeze for up
to 3 months. To use frozen casserole: Thaw in the
refrigerator; place in a saucepan and heat through.

Yield: 6 cups.
